Job summary

Nichiha is seeking an Inventory Control Specialist in Macon, GA to develop and implement inventory control procedures, monitor levels, reconcile records with production, purchasing and accounting, and prepare detailed reports.

The role requires 2–3 years of experience in inventory management, a bachelor's degree, strong analytical skills, and familiarity with inventory-related regulatory requirements such as SOX. This is a full-time on-site position in Georgia.

Qualifications

  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Experience with inventory management software and systems.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Detail-oriented and highly organized.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Familiarity with regulatory requirements related to inventory management, such as SOX, preferred.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and implement inventory control procedures to ensure accurate tracking of inventory levels and transactions.
  • Monitor inventory levels and usage patterns to ensure that inventory is maintained at optimal levels.
  • Work closely with production, purchasing, and accounting departments to reconcile inventory records and identify discrepancies.
  • Prepare inventory reports and analysis, including inventory turnover, stock-out rates, and obsolete inventory level.
  • Perform regular physical inventory counts and reconcile discrepancies.
  • Develop and maintain relationships with vendors and suppliers to ensure timely and accurate delivery of goods.
  • Work closely with Procurement Coordinators and the Receiving Teams.
  • Issue POs for approved Requisitions as needed to support Purchasing Coordinators.
  • Work with vendors/suppliers on competitive quotes.
  • Identify opportunities for process improvement and cost savings in inventory management.
  • Ensure compliance with all inventory-related regulatory requirements and standards.
  • Collaborate with Storeroom Supervisor to ensure receipts and inventory accuracy.
  • Set up new storeroom items in IFS systems.
